# Heads up, support folks: Reportly exports always convert timestamps to the
# customer's workspace timezone, NOT the viewer's. If someone in Bellport says
# their CSV looks "shifted," that's usually why. We also clamp export windows
# so nobody requests a ten-year range. The clamping behavior is controlled by
# the constants below:

constants for yaduf-fahag:
BUDGETS = {
    "kelix": 528,
    "briwyn": 734,
}

Handover — Merrow Admin Console bulk edits

To whoever picks this up from me (this was Dariela's area before mine): bulk edits in the admin table are chunked, and each chunk is transactional, so a partial failure rolls back only its own chunk. Support should never re-run a bulk job without checking the audit tab first — duplicates are the top complaint. Chunk size and retry behaviour are tunable, and the defaults matter more than they look. The current settings are as follows.

service settings:
[istael]
team = gilath
access_code = ac_468cdf
owner = casdor.gilox
host = istael.kelviforge.internal
port = 5432
peer = quenwyn.braskworks.corp
salt = 6678df32
pin = 7400

Minutes — Management Meeting, Gross-Margin Review

Attendees: heads of department plus Fenna (chair). Margins on the Corvane line slipped two points, mostly freight costs. Procurement to renegotiate carrier terms; updates due next month. Otherwise numbers look steady. Thanks all for the quick turnaround. Fenna asked that everyone read the appended note carefully.

board note of kawif-fajof: Ulaielek Group is in early talks to buy Tamaxax Partners for about $53.5 million. The Briion launch date is June 5, and nothing goes to the press before then. Legal wants the Frairix Logistics term sheet redrafted before October 2.